📈 Bitcoin to $200,000 by the end of 2025? Standard Chartered's bold new prediction
Standard Chartered's analysts have updated their long-term outlook for Bitcoin - sparking interest.
🔮 Predictions:
— $135,000 by Q3 2025
— $200,000 by the end of 2025
— $500,000 by the end of 2028
🧠 What's different this time?
Unlike past cycles, the bank does not expect a significant correction 18 months after the halving. Why? Because the current growth is driven by institutional demand, not just retail speculation.
📌 Key growth drivers:
— Large inflows into Bitcoin ETFs
— Institutional accumulation
— Inflation, fiat currency depreciation, and global economic risks
💡 Fact: As of June 2025, ETFs hold over 1 million BTC, or nearly 5% of the total supply - meaning 1 in every 20 bitcoins is locked.
